Horticulturalist - Rainforest Biome

Eden Project
£26,644 - £27,609 a year
Cornwall, England
Full time
1 day ago
Full time, permanent position
£26,644 - £27,609 pa depending on experience

Eden’s mission is to create a movement that builds relationships between people and the natural world.
This is an exciting opportunity to be part of an incredible project. Help us to create an impactful and inspiring experience in Eden’s Rainforest Biome. A basic knowledge and interest of the tropical world is required, and previous tropical experience would be advantageous.

JOB DESCRIPTION

Job Family Definition
Roles within Horticulture (Cultivation, Education and Landscape) job family are dedicated to understanding, developing, designing, protecting, sharing, teaching and managing Eden's living collection of plants, in a landscape environment where visitors and students are encouraged to experience and learn about plants, habitats and eco-systems and their importance in providing a sustainable future.

Role Purpose
Implements the effective propagation, cultivation, maintenance of plants, landscapes and ecosystems within Eden, protecting, enhancing and sustaining Eden’s living theatre as a leading green destination. Developing and implementing planting and landscape schemes as directed by the management to the highest possible level.

Different roles within this job family:
Rain Forest Biome Technician: You will be mainly working in a tropical setting and tropical plants, trees and crops. A basic knowledge and interest of the tropical world is required, and previous tropical experience would be advantageous. The working environment is harsh and will include use of specialist equipment including working at height with training.

Key accountabilities
1. Maintains the living landscape exhibits and living landscapes. Securing Eden’s long and short-term horticultural and landscape planning to be implemented in time and with quality expected considering the environmental strategy, ethical values and educational aspirations of Eden.
2. Implements maintenance programmes, ensuring appropriate soil preparation, cultivation, propagation, irrigation, amelioration and pest control activities to the required standards in terms of timescales, quality and budget.
3. Monitors, evaluates and gives feedback to the management for improvement of quality, efficiency and experience. Ensuring all activities are carried out with adequate training and instruction in compliance with company policy and Health & Safety regulations.
4. Determines the requirements for supplies and equipment.
5. Actively engages and interacts with external professionals, visitors and colleagues, providing practical guidance and imparting field knowledge to promote and enhance Eden’s reputation as a leading attraction in the area of agronomy, landscape design, green tourism and ethnobotany.
6. Actively promotes the work of horticulture within other areas of the organisation, thereby developing and maintaining the culture of collaboration and co-operation across all departments and functions. Imparts specialist knowledge and skills to ensure the successful delivery of Eden’s programmes.

Demands of the Role
Education & qualifications
Preferred level of education: RHS Level 3 with some special area of interest.
Knowledge & skills
Minimum of 3 years’ experience within the field of horticulture and/or landscape. An accomplished and knowledgeable practitioner within the subject field with practical and professional expertise developed within horticulture and landscape preferably with an identified specialised skill. The job holder must possess a willingness to excel and eagerness to learn and develop within the field.
Decision- making
Ability to work alone as well in small teams and make balanced practical decisions on plans and priorities.
Resourcefulness
Collaborates with colleagues and other staff to devise innovative and practical ways to improve planting schemes, habitats, landscaping and foremost knowledge transfer. The job holder will be required to be flexible and use creative thinking to resolve unusual practical challenges or situations.
People & asset management
Implements projects by example within a small dedicated and knowledgeable horticultural/landscaping team, students and designated volunteers and providing on-the-job training to students as required. A shared responsibility for the health, integrity, maintenance and presentation of Eden’s living collection; Identify procurement requirements as well as sourcing and ordering for approval by budget holders.
Communication & visitor experience
Effective oral and written communication skills are important for this role which requires the job holder to engage and interact with a variety of visitors, colleagues and students in various situations requiring the use of a range of techniques and approaches. Visitor engagement includes some media writing, public walk/talks, and alike.
Operational environment
The role regularly requires physical effort and prolonged working on slopes within a variety of demanding and at times harsh climatic environments.

Character

The job requires a decisive practical orientated, flexible, communicative person with a social creative personality who cares about the world we live in and understand and agrees to the Eden mission. Someone with a positive responsible outlook wishing to make a difference in this world.

Additional features

The job holder is required to continuously develop their technical expertise and skills while keeping abreast of current Health & Safety regulations. The job holder may be required to travel nationally and internationally to work on specific assignments or projects.
